two reasons behind using this and not 7/5v reducers
1) I'm running 2500k@4.7 and 2x7970@1200/1800 all on water, reducing fans to 7v runs fine for a couple of hours of gaming but water temp slowly rises so gpu/cpu temps slowly rise to a point where they become unstable
2) running fans on 12v everything works great but all though the spectre's are fairly quiet they annoy the wife
the wife is terminally ill and one of the side affects is her sense of smell and her hearing are very heightened(if I fart in shed at bottom of garden 25 yards away she will hear and smell it :) )
so the ideal was fans running slow for normal use browsing etc ramping up for gaming
the gaming happens in the afternoon when she's sleeping and she sleeps through it

now we got 15 fans in there normally running at 800rpm the pump slowed a bit to make it quieter and the leds dimmed
room temp 20-22C water normally 25-27C
set controller to 30C at that temp the fans ramp up to 1200rpm
pump also ramps up at 30C and just because I can do it at a water temp of 35C the leds will ramp up to 12v though I've not seen that yet unless I stick a finger on the temp probe

the hose has softened and flattened not good
been running 13/10mm so I'm going to go 19/13mm hopefully that will stand up a bit better
and as I'm draining it I'm going to change the pump out with the Phobya DC12-400 and in with the D5 and a Koolance top still using the same res mounting it by recycling some cpu mounts and rubber fan spacers
